Courcheneige Hotel
A large hotel sat at the top of resort with amazing views
This 86 room chalet-style hotel overlooks the resort of Courchevel in the Bellecote area. They have a number of different rooms & suites available which all come equipped with TV, telephone and hairdryer and have been recently renovated.
They offer a combination of rooms and suites for two, three, four or five people, all redecorated in a new boutique design style which is cool, fresh and comfy. Lots of timber, woven fabrics, alpine colours and subtle lighting were used to ensure you get the best possible night’s sleep.
The hotel also boasts a large traditional wooden jacuzzi amongst the trees above the indoor restaurant. That way you can look out, through the trees and over the slopes, whilst being pampered by all the bubbles and steam. Their masseurs also look forward to welcoming you back to the new and improved spa room which is located right by reception.
They have their own ski hire shop, and given their location, you can get your ski boots fitted and literally ski out of the door!
The Bar
The bar and lounge is the heart of the hotel, which has been transformed into a large, atrium of timbers configured in a classic chalet style. The new bar is surrounded by comfy sofas, sheepskin rugs and a welcoming, generous fireplace. They have also taken on a top mixologist bartender, so prepare yourself for some serious cocktails! The fireplace will be roaring and the bar humming so in this cosy space your legs can slowly recover from a hard day on the pistes.
The Restaurant
The hotel has a great restaurant directly on the piste, with a large terrace. They serve a fusion between traditional Alpine food and Mediterranean Grill, as well as pizzas.

Heliskiing/boarding
For backcountry adventures, this independent company operates in and around the following three heliski destinations: Valgrisenche, The Courmayeur Valley and the Col de Petit St Bernard Pass. They have pioneered 32 drop zones within these three broad valley regions giving you a huge choice of terrain, snow conditions and mountain orientation to ensure you have a day best suited to your ability and preferences.

Towns nearby
-
Courchevel (1850)
Located 1.1 km away
Courchevel stands at approximately 1,747m and is the highest part of the resort. This picturesque hamlet is renowned for being the height of luxury during the winter ski season with its extensive list of five star hotels and vast ski area. With its efficient access via its own private airport, the resort is where the rich and famous choose to holiday, so don’t be surprised if you are sharing a ski lift or a bubble car with someone you recognise.
-
Courchevel Moriond (1650)
Located 1.9 km away
Moriond has a relaxed atmosphere in comparison to Courchevel’s exclusive one. It is where a large number of the British chalet companies are based as well as seasonnaires. This village is a good alternative to Courchevel and therefore has been expanding at a rapid rate with new hotels and chalets being built on a regular basis.
-
Courchevel Village (1550)
Located 2.0 km away
Courchevel Village is situated at 1,550m and is the lowest of the three Courchevel resorts. It is a popular destination for families being a quiet, peaceful area, away from all the noisy night clubs and bars. It has a mix of traditional chalet-style buildings, large modern hotels and self-catering apartments which are spread out along the village’s main road.
-
Le Praz
Located 3.2 km away
At the foot of Courchevel, Le Praz is an authentic French alpine village filled with beautiful traditional wooden chalets making in a ‘chocolate box’ location. Situated at 1,300 metres, it is easily accessible throughout the winter months but still has plenty of snow to keep even the keenest snow sports enthusiast satisfied.
-
La Tania
Located 4.2 km away
La Tania is the most recently built resort in Les Trois Vallées. Opened in 1990, it lies midway between its much larger neighbours, Méribel and Courchevel. Its traffic-free centre and convenient size make it especially popular with families.
